How to Write a Press Release

A press release is a powerful tool for announcing news, events, or updates to the media and the public. Whether promoting a product, sharing company milestones, or addressing industry developments, a well-crafted press release can capture attention and generate coverage. Follow these key steps to write an effective press release.


Craft a Strong Headline and Opening

The headline is the first thing readers see, so make it clear, engaging, and newsworthy. Keep it concise while summarizing the key message. The opening paragraph should answer the “who, what, when, where, and why” in a compelling way. Journalists often skim press releases, so front-load the most important information to grab their interest immediately.


Structure the Body for Clarity and Impact

The body of the press release should provide relevant details, quotes, and supporting facts. Use short paragraphs and straightforward language to maintain readability. Include quotes from key stakeholders, such as company executives or experts, to add credibility and a human touch. Conclude with a brief “About Us” section to introduce your organization and provide contact information for media inquiries.

Before distributing the press release, proofread it carefully to ensure accuracy and professionalism. Target the right media outlets and journalists who cover your industry.
